Japan Liquid Sodium Hydrosulfide Market: Strategic Industry Overview

The industry is driven by the increasing need for efficient sulfur-based chemicals in environmental management and resource extraction. Japan’s stringent environmental policies have catalyzed demand for sodium hydrosulfide in wastewater treatment, where it acts as a key reagent for sulfide removal. Additionally, the chemical’s role in mining operations for ore flotation and metal recovery underscores its strategic importance.
